What’s proposed

Planning permission for: 1. Construction of a part single and part two storey extension to the side of existing dwelling; 2. New roof lights to existing flat roof and minor internal alterations to the existing dwelling; 3. New landscaping, drainage and associated site works

2874/19 is a planning application to Dublin City Council for planning permission for: 1. Construction of a part single and part two storey extension, received on 30 Apr 2019; permission was granted on 21 Jun 2019.

    Zoning at the site

    Zone Z1 - DEV PLAN 2022-2028

    R2 — Existing residential

    Z1: Sustainable Residential Neighbourhoods: To protect, provide and improve residential amenities.

    An established residential area. The objective is to protect existing residential amenity as well as to provide housing — which is the objective a neighbour's objection to an overbearing extension is usually argued under.
